The content in question is this:
Since the late 1980s, Kasabian has been living in the Tacoma, Washington area and using the last name "Chiochios". In a 2016 ::Rolling Stone article on the current status of Manson Family members still living, it was said she had been "living in near poverty". In his 2016 book Sharon Tate and the Manson Murders, author Greg King recounted an October 1996 police raid by the Tacoma, Washington police department where Kasabian and her daughter, Tanya, had been arrested after discovering "rock cocaine and a large bundle of cash in a dresser drawer" along with a semi-automatic handgun and ammunition. According to King, Kasabian's daughter was tried and found guilty of possession of controlled substances and sentenced to serve time in a Washington state prison.
